  1. pre-paid sim cards.  if you have a gsm phone, you can simply swap it out.  grocery stores like Migros and Coop carry their own house brand sim cards.  but my last visit to Switzerland, i found that Swisscom sim cards at the InterDiscount stores were surprisingly cheaper than the Migros/Coop brands.  texting is easy and cheap; i think it costs the same whether you text within Switzerland or to an international number.  anyone who calls you at the number is also a free call for you, since you don't pay to receive.  it's a good way to be connected to friends at home and also have a physical number for local people (e.g., hotels, tourist info) to reach you.
